With CI there is no home resort. You can use your points at any of the CI locations. Minimum stay is 2 nights or 3 nights for long weekends (except within 14 days there's no minimum). You can book 11 months in advance for 6 or more nights, and 6 months in advance for less than 6 nights.
The peak time question is hard to answer without knowing where you'd like to go. The ski resorts, especially Whister and Tremblant are booked for Xmas, New Year's and President's week and much of the winter school holiday weeks 11 months in advance, and many owners have enough points to reserve much more than 6 nights.
Summer is generally relatively easy to book, though there are certain events that people go to and book early. As an example, I just booked 6 nights at Tremblant for their blues festival for next July, and did not get the type of unit I really wanted because this year I was able to get 5 nights there much closer to the date (probably a cancellation). I do all my reservations online, and it's a very easy to use system.
You can cancel up to 30 days of your check-in date and get the points back. There is a $25 fee, unless you do it on the phone and get another reservation that uses more points.
An owner can transfer points to someone else for use - there is a form to complete, but whether one pays for them is probably up to the two parties (I've never done this). You can also borrow your own points from the next use year.
